E-Ink 新闻日报

返回列表

使用Zig将'无指针编程'应用于mbox索引器

一位开发者应用Zig语言的'无指针编程'方法构建mbox邮件索引器,展示了如何最小化内存分配以提高性能。文章展示了在处理mbox格式邮件归档时的实际实现,这是在从Hey迁移到Gmail过程中进行的。这为Zig的性能导向编程方法提供了真实案例研究。

背景

Zig是一种强调性能和内存安全的系统编程语言,'无指针编程'是其创建者推广的一种最小化昂贵内存分配的方法论。Mbox是一种传统但仍在使用中的邮件归档格式,处理大型数据集时需要高效的解析。

来源
Lobsters
发布时间
2026年4月8日 15:40
评分
6.0 / 10